Automotive engineers and designers attending the show test drove
two vehicles showcasing Visteon's alternative refrigerant
technology -- one using natural refrigerant R744 and the other
featuring the alternative low global warming potential refrigerant
Fluid H. As a global automotive supplier, Visteon has in-depth
climate systems expertise and broad development capabilities
enabling the company to supply components and system solutions for
either type of refrigerant. The Fluid H vehicle was developed by
Visteon and its affiliate Halla Climate Control in close
relationship with Hyundai. Visteon's R744 system demonstrated
production-ready component hardware. An R744 system uses carbon
dioxide refrigerant instead of the R134a refrigerant found in
today's systems. R744 systems run at higher pressures but are more
efficient under most conditions. The system can achieve up to a 20
percent reduction of incremental fuel consumption for air
conditioner operation. Visteon's R744 climate systems are a
potential solution to meet upcoming European and worldwide
legislation on greenhouse gases. "Visteon is recognized as a leader
